The carving wheel set includes three distinct shapes: a flat disc, a bent disc, and a sloped disc. Each profile serves a specific purpose in woodworking, allowing for versatile application. The flat wheel excels at broad surface removal and leveling, making quick work of large areas. The bent wheel is engineered for concave shaping and hollowing, ideal for bowls or sculpted features. Finally, the sloped wheel provides an angled cutting surface, perfect for creating chamfers, bevels, or reaching into tight corners. This thoughtful assortment addresses common challenges in wood shaping, providing a tool for nearly every contour. Precision is key.

These wheels are designed with a 100mm (3.94in) outer diameter and a standard 22mm (7/8in) inner bore, ensuring compatibility with most common angle grinders. The included 16mm (5/8in) adapter ring further broadens their compatibility, allowing use with a wider range of power tools. This universal fit means woodworkers can integrate these specialized discs into their existing setups without needing additional, specific equipment.
